Transforming the streets of the area with intense pedestrian circulation – Clinic area – into more pedestrian and cyclist-friendly routes

Ensuring an efficient public passenger transport service and improving the conditions for the use of non-motorised modes of transport, with a view to reducing the number of journeys by private transport (cars) and reducing CO2-equivalent emissions from transport. Thus, the Municipality of Tirgu-Mureș aims to develop urban mobility by shifting the focus from a mobility based on car use to a mobility based on walking, using the bicycle as a means of travel, using high quality and efficient public transport, reducing the use of cars in parallel with the use of clean car categories. The project meets the specific objective 4.1 of the investment priority 4e, through the implementation of strategic measures based on data from the Sustainable Urban Moiblity Plan of Tîrgu-Mureș Municipality, which will lead to the promotion of sustainable multimodal urban mobility and the reduction of CO2 emissions, as a result of improving the efficiency of public passenger transport, its frequency and journey times, accessibility, the transfer to it from private transport by passenger cars, as well as the transfer to non-motorised modes of transport, increasing the attractiveness of using public transport and non-motorised modes at the expense of transport with private cars.
